Headshot
This is a good but flawed film. The fights and action is brutal however while I can deal with the leaps in logic and poor decisions that the characters and director makes but too much CGI, Shaky Cam, Slo-Mo, and quick cuts during the action scenes really detract from the fun. Kimo & Timo have good ideas and make interesting films but they're not that good at doing action scenes. Iko Uwais is developing into a very good action star and he's already more charismatic than Tony Jaa. Sunny Pang seems to be channeling a combination of Beat Takeshi & Min-sik Choi in his role as the lead villain. I found the pacing in this film to be an improvement over the first film I'd seen from Kimo & Timo which was "Killers" from 2014, these guys just keep getting better and better and I will continue checking out their films.
